The Grace & Grit Podcast takes the health fairy tale you've heard all your life and turns it upside down and inside out, helping women rebuild their relationship with their body once and for all. Placing the focus on love and respect, rather than the aggressive demands and unrealistic expectations that have become the norm, Courtney Townley is determined to help women mend the fabric of what is driving the female health story.After nearly 2 decades working in the fitness industry as a trainer and health coach, Courtney shares her own insight and that of other professionals that she interviews on topics like movement, nutrition, mindset, recovery, and common obstacles women encounter in the pursuit of deep health and happiness.

  • Episode 237: The Value of Approaching Health As a Generalist

    22/05/2021 Duración: 01h55s

    There are a lot of things that contribute to the “health” of a human. And, yet, we are often sold measures for improving our health that isolate parts of our humanness. If you want to lose weight, focus on physical health. If you have depression or anxiety, focus on mental health. If you are struggling in your relationships, focus on that. But can you achieve a deep state of health by separating the dimensions of health in this way? I would argue no. Treating 1 dimension of health in isolation is like strengthening 1 body part to try and improve the conditioning of the entire body. When aspiring to improve your health, I am a huge proponent of approaching the work as a generalist rather than as a specialist. Curious to hear more. Check out this episode.   • Episode 225: To Grit or to Quit

    30/01/2021 Duración: 35min

    Psychologist Angela Duckworth defines Grit as “perseverance and passion for long-term goals”. I am a big fan of the quality, which is why it is a part of my business name. That being said, letting go of things that no longer serve you, is ALSO a very necessary part of self-development that we don’t talk enough about. In this episode, I share some of my thoughts about knowing when to apply grit to your journey and knowing when to quit certain things along your journey. I hope it helps you practice more grace AND grit.
